About Mihara Time Zone

Mihara, Japan uses Asia/Tokyo, which is the standard time zone for the entire country. The city runs on UTC+9 all year, so the clock stays consistent in every season and does not shift for daylight saving time. That makes scheduling simpler for business calls, factory coordination, logistics planning, and domestic travel across Japan.

Because Mihara, Japan is on the same national time standard as Tokyo, Osaka, and Hiroshima, it fits naturally into Japan’s business day without regional time differences. This is especially useful for companies working with manufacturing, shipping, retail, and technology teams across western Japan, where a fixed UTC+9 schedule supports predictable meeting windows and transport timetables.

Mihara, Japan sits in a time zone that is far ahead of North America and behind parts of Oceania, so international coordination often depends on the season in the other city. London and New York move with daylight saving time, while Mihara, Japan stays fixed at UTC+9, which is why overlap windows change between January and July. Dubai stays aligned at UTC+4, so that comparison remains stable throughout the year.

Time Differences from Mihara

In January, Mihara, Japan (UTC+9) is 14 hours ahead of New York (UTC-5): when it is 9:00 AM in Mihara, Japan, it is 7:00 PM the previous day in New York. In July, Mihara, Japan (UTC+9) is 13 hours ahead of New York (UTC-4): when it is 9:00 AM in Mihara, Japan, it is 8:00 PM the previous day in New York. This matters for US business calls because a morning meeting in Mihara, Japan usually lands in the previous evening for New York teams.

In January, Mihara, Japan (UTC+9) is 9 hours ahead of London (UTC+0): when it is 9:00 AM in Mihara, Japan, it is 12:00 AM in London. In July, Mihara, Japan (UTC+9) is 8 hours ahead of London (UTC+1): when it is 9:00 AM in Mihara, Japan, it is 1:00 AM in London. That means London-based teams usually need an early-morning or late-evening slot to overlap with a Mihara, Japan workday.

In January, Mihara, Japan (UTC+9) is 2 hours behind Sydney (UTC+11): when it is 9:00 AM in Mihara, Japan, it is 11:00 AM in Sydney. In July, Mihara, Japan (UTC+9) is 1 hour behind Sydney (UTC+10): when it is 9:00 AM in Mihara, Japan, it is 10:00 AM in Sydney. This makes Japan–Australia coordination easier than transpacific scheduling, especially for regional operations, airline connections, and APAC project meetings.

In January and July, Mihara, Japan (UTC+9) is 5 hours ahead of Dubai (UTC+4): when it is 9:00 AM in Mihara, Japan, it is 4:00 AM in Dubai. Because this difference stays the same in both months, it is straightforward for teams handling trade, shipping, or procurement between Japan and the Gulf region to plan recurring check-ins.
